Sapphire 6850 Flickering/Tearing

lotion22

Junior Member
Hi! I'm a new owner of the Sapphire 6850. I'm encountering a lot of flickering when any graphical movements occur but it's fine when it's still. I also get some tearing in some older games like Warcraft 3 but I can run newer games like TF2 completely fine. I've tried uninstalling and installing new drivers and nothing seems to be working. I've also tried to tinker around the settings and no luck. Any ideas?

The tearing issue is your video card rendering more frames than your monitor's refresh rate. You can turn on V-sync to solve that problem.

I don't know what you meaning by flickering though...
 
Any graphical movement produces a split flashing image on the screen. It's on and off and occurs whenever there's graphical movement on the screen. I've tried enabling v-sync, no luck.
 
It's been resolved. Got the card replaced and everything is running smoothly now. The old card was defective.
